No Trial is without God's Blessings

According to a legend, a king once placed a heavy stone in the roadway. Then he hid and waited to see who would remove it. Many who came by loudly blamed the king's administration for not keeping the highways clear, but none assumed the duty of pushing the obstacle out of the way.

At last, a poor peasant stopped and rolled it into the gutter. To his surprise, he found a bag full of gold embedded in the road beneath the spot where the rock had been. A note said it was the king's reward for anyone who removed the troublesome object.

So too, our King has hidden a blessing under every trial.

The obstacles on our path are placed there for a purpose. By them, God tests our faithfulness, turns our attention heavenward, and gives us opportunity for spiritual reward.

Hidden under the "rock" of trial, that has brought you to feel "very low", is a special blessing. Roll your burden on the Lord, and in time you will find the divine favour.

Attend to my cry,
for I am brought very low."
Psalm 142:6
